Known for his innovative melding of musical styles and traditions, Grammy winning percussionist and composer Shane Shanahan has fused his studies of Middle-Eastern, Indian and African drumming traditions with his background in jazz, rock and Western classical music to create his own distinctive style. For 20 years he has toured around the globe performing with Yo-Yo Ma as a founding member of the genre defying Silkroad Ensemble. Shane has also performed and/or recorded with such artists as: Bobby McFerrin, Aretha Franklin, James Taylor, Philip Glass, Chaka Khan, Bill Frisell, Amjad Ali Khan, Alison Krauss, and Glen Velez, among others. A strong believer in the transformative power of education, Shane frequently presents workshops and clinics at the world’s leading universities and conservatories, including Eastman, New England Conservatory, Princeton, Harvard, and Cornell.
